‘Make in India’ boost: Customs duty on some electronics increased to 20%; govt aims to boost locally manufactured goods

‘Make in India’ boost: Customs duty on some electronics increased to 20%; govt aims to boost locally manufactured goods

The Centre on Wednesday revised customs duties on display-related products to support domestic electronics manufacturing and fix the existing duty structure. The Union finance ministry raised the Basic Customs Duty (BCD) on flat panel displays to 20%, while reducing the duty on open cells and key components to 5%.
